The premise of this story is fascinating--a bigamist, two mother-daughter pairs, the "outside" mother and daughter are in the know, and the lives of all involved intersect. But the story moves slowly and left me with many questions. Jones' prose is, as usual, lyrical and lovely, but again this was a story that I didn't feel fully invested in.
